Passive immersion is supposed to help with language acquisition. As the more you listen the more your brain decodes the grammar and can hear the words better. Paired with active immersion where you watch anime and try to understand the sentences and translate what they are saying.
You don't need a basic level of understanding. The method is kind of like how a baby learns. Massive input over thousands of hours. The brain eventually decodes the language. The difference between a baby and an adult is that babies inherently have the ability to perceive all sounds. Where as an adult who has already acquired a language, has forgotten how to hear certain things. An example of such is how the intonations of Chinese sound really similar to non-Asian speaking people.
